본문 바로가기
Python/Pandas & numpy

판다스 : concat

by Mr.DonyStark 2024. 2. 2.

□ concat : 데이터 프레임간의 결합

  ○ 형식 : pd.concat([데이터프레임1, 데이터프레임2], axis = True / False )

    - axis = True : 열방향 병합
    - axis = False : 행방향 병합

 

□ 예제

  ○ 데이터 불러오기

df1 = pd.read_csv('C:/Users/romangrism/Desktop/Datasicence/Data\data/python_data/concat_1.csv')
df2 = pd.read_csv('C:/Users/romangrism/Desktop/Datasicence/Data\data/python_data/concat_2.csv')
df3 = pd.read_csv('C:/Users/romangrism/Desktop/Datasicence/Data\data/python_data/concat_3.csv')

print(df1)
print(df2)
print(df3)

 

  ○ concat 행방향(위에서 아래로)

gather_list = pd.concat([df1,df2,df3], axis=False)
gather_list

 

  ○ concat 열방향(좌에서 우로)

row_concat = pd.concat([df1,df2,df3], axis=True) #열방향 병합
row_concat